feat(rust): provide connect and connect_with_options in Rust SDK (#871)

* Bring the feature parity of Rust connect methods.
* A global connect method that can connect to local and remote / cloud
table, as the same as in js/python today.

#[derive(Debug)]
pub struct ConnectOptions {
/// Database URI
///
/// # Accpeted URI formats
///
/// - `/path/to/database` - local database on file system.
/// - `s3://bucket/path/to/database` or `gs://bucket/path/to/database` - database on cloud object store
/// - `db://dbname` - Lance Cloud
pub uri: String,
/// Lance Cloud API key
pub api_key: Option<String>,
/// Lance Cloud region
pub region: Option<String>,
/// Lance Cloud host override
pub host_override: Option<String>,
/// The maximum number of indices to cache in memory. Defaults to 256.
pub index_cache_size: u32,
}
impl ConnectOptions {
/// Create a new [`ConnectOptions`] with the given database URI.
pub fn new(uri: &str) -> Self {
Self {
uri: uri.to_string(),
api_key: None,
region: None,
host_override: None,
index_cache_size: 256,
}
}
pub fn api_key(mut self, api_key: &str) -> Self {
self.api_key = Some(api_key.to_string());
self
}
pub fn region(mut self, region: &str) -> Self {
self.region = Some(region.to_string());
self
}
pub fn host_override(mut self, host_override: &str) -> Self {
self.host_override = Some(host_override.to_string());
self
}
pub fn index_cache_size(mut self, index_cache_size: u32) -> Self {
self.index_cache_size = index_cache_size;
self
}
}
/// Connect to a LanceDB database.
///
/// # Arguments
///
/// - `uri` - URI where the database is located, can be a local file or a supported remote cloud storage
///
/// ## Accepted URI formats
///
/// - `/path/to/database` - local database on file system.
/// - `s3://bucket/path/to/database` or `gs://bucket/path/to/database` - database on cloud object store
/// - `db://dbname` - Lance Cloud
///
pub async fn connect(uri: &str) -> Result<Arc<dyn Connection>> {
let options = ConnectOptions::new(uri);
connect_with_options(&options).await
}
/// Connect with [`ConnectOptions`].
///
/// # Arguments
/// - `options` - [`ConnectOptions`] to connect to the database.
pub async fn connect_with_options(options: &ConnectOptions) -> Result<Arc<dyn Connection>> {
let db = Database::connect(&options.uri).await?;
Ok(Arc::new(db))
}

//! #### Connect to a database.
//!
//! ```rust
//! use vectordb::connection::Database;
//! use vectordb::connect;
//! # use arrow_schema::{Field, Schema};
//! # tokio::runtime::Runtime::new().unwrap().block_on(async {
//! let db = Database::connect("data/sample-lancedb").await.unwrap();
//! let db = connect("data/sample-lancedb").await.unwrap();
//! # });
//! ```
//!
//! LanceDB accepts the different form of database path:
//!
//! - `/path/to/database` - local database on file system.
//! - `s3://bucket/path/to/database` or `gs://bucket/path/to/database` - database on cloud object store
//! - `db://dbname` - Lance Cloud
//!
//! You can also use [`ConnectOptions`] to configure the connectoin to the database.
//!
//! ```rust
//! use vectordb::{connect_with_options, ConnectOptions};
//! # tokio::runtime::Runtime::new().unwrap().block_on(async {
//! let options = ConnectOptions::new("data/sample-lancedb")
//! .index_cache_size(1024);
//! let db = connect_with_options(&options).await.unwrap();
//! # });
//! ```
